iOS vs. Android: A Deep Dive into AI Integration
The mobile landscape is rapidly evolving, with Artificial Intelligence (AI) integration playing an increasingly prominent role. Both iOS and Android platforms are heavily investing in AI capabilities, offering a plethora of features that enhance user experience and functionality.
With personalized insights to advanced speech recognition, AI is transforming how we interact with our smartphones. While both platforms boast impressive AI implementations, there are notable differences in their approaches and strengths.
- iOS excels in its unified ecosystem between hardware and software, allowing for a more optimized AI experience. Its App Store| strict app review process ensures high-quality AI applications.
- Android , on the other hand, promotes flexibility, allowing developers to utilize a wider range of AI tools and frameworks. Its global reach fosters a dynamic AI development community.
Ultimately, the "best" platform for AI depends on individual needs. Consumers who value a integrated experience with tight governance may prefer iOS, while those seeking freedom and access to a wider range of AI tools may lean towards Android.
Smartphone Evolution: From Pocket PCs to AI Assistants
The evolution of smartphones has been nothing short of remarkable. Back in their humble beginnings as bulky pocket computers, these devices have transformed into sleek and powerful tools that continuously push the boundaries of technology. Early mobile phones offered basic functionalities like calling and texting, but today's models are packed with powerful features such as high-resolution cameras, GPS navigation, and internet connectivity. One of the most significant advancements has been the integration of artificial intelligence deep learning, which enables smartphones to perform tasks like voice recognition, natural language processing, and even predictive text.
The rise of AI assistants like Siri, Alexa, and Google Assistant has further blurred the lines between humans and machines. These virtual companions can help us with a wide range of tasks, from setting reminders to controlling smart home devices. As smartphone technology continues to evolve, we can expect even more innovative features and applications that will revolutionize the way we live, work, and interact with the world.
